Controversial Nigerian activist and social media critic, VeryDarkMan, has alleged that the government has no intention of releasing Nnamdi Kanu, the detained le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B).

According to him, the authorities are deliberately using court proceedings as a façade to give the public a sense of progress while secretly ensuring Kanu remains in custody for years.

VeryDarkMan claimed that several prominent South-East leaders are also complicit in Kanu’s continued detention, accusing them of playing a behind-the-scenes role in his arrest and silence.

He asserted that the long-term strategy is to keep Kanu imprisoned until old age, stressing that his periodic court appearances are nothing more than a public show to maintain appearances of due process.

The activist’s comments have stirred fresh debate online, with many questioning the sincerity of ongoing legal proceedings and the broader political dynamics surrounding Kanu’s case.
